    Yes you are right you have to let both CEAS and the school know. Let the school know asap as they often require a full terms notice. You also need to make sure they will be able to have you son back as a boarder if you got posted away. I am sure you know that as you are claiming BSA you have to be mobile and move with your husband on posting. We have claimed BSA since 2001, first for our son who went all through to upper 6th form and loved it and now for our daughter. However she now wants to leave and we have been through the process of removing her at the end of this school year. The appeals process s lengthy and difficult requiring reams of letters from both us and the school to support our decision.
